Your new companyWe are recruiting for a well-established organisation that specialises in finding suitable accommodation for vulnerable adults, including those with learning disabilities. This is a temporary-to-permanent role, ideal for experienced candidates looking for long-term employment within a supportive and dynamic team.

Your new roleAs a Tenancy Officer, you will be covering a patch across Cheltenham, Gloucester, Worcester, and South Wales. This hybrid role involves working both in the field and remotely. You will spend 4 days a week visiting properties across the patch, engaging with tenants and support teams, and 1 day a week working from home or from the office, depending on your location.In this role, you will be supporting vulnerable adults with their tenancy arrangements and working closely with care providers on-site to address issues related to property maintenance, anti-social behaviour (ASB), finance, and the general condition of properties. You will ensure the efficient delivery of housing management services, including overseeing voids and lettings paperwork, conducting property inspections, managing rent and service charge arrears, and addressing any tenancy breaches.You will play a key role in maintaining positive relationships with tenants, care providers, and local partners, ensuring the smooth running of properties and the well-being of residents.Key Responsibilities* Visit properties across your designated patch to manage tenancy issues and support residents, collaborating with care provider teams to resolve any maintenance, ASB, * financial, or property condition concerns.* Collaborate with the maintenance team to ensure timely completion of responsive repairs and high standards of property upkeep.* Conduct property inspections and ensure homes are ready for new tenants.* Manage void properties and lettings paperwork, ensuring accurate and up-to-date records.* Provide administrative support for Housing Benefit applications.* Act as the main point of contact for tenants, care providers, and local partners, fostering strong relationships.Working Hours and Benefits* Monday to Friday, 37.5 hours per week.* Competitive hourly rate of £14.56.* 32 days of annual leave (paid).* Hybrid working model with 4 days on-site and 1 day remote.What you'll need to succeed* A full driving licence and access to a vehicle with business cover is essential, as this role involves regular travel across the Cheltenham, Gloucester, Worcester, and South Wales areas.* An Enhanced DBS is required.* Preferably, you will have a CIH qualification or 2+ years of relevant experience in a similar role.* Strong time management, communication, problem-solving, and people skills.* Discretion and professionalism when handling sensitive information.
